  • @colbycanady18
    You are totally not crazy to put in concealer under foundation. That was actually how I was originally taught in cosmetology school. The idea was to use spot conceal anything a foundation wouldn't take care of so you could use a foundation that wasn't so full coverage and would look more natural on the skin but still have the extra coverage only where you needed.
